mongodb 常用命令
时间: 2023-07-11 09:53:34 浏览: 65
以下是MongoDB中的一些常用命令:
1. `show dbs`:显示所有的数据库。
2. `use db_name`:选择一个数据库。
3. `show collections`:显示一个数据库中的所有集合。
4. `db.collectionName.find()`:查询一个集合中的所有数据。
5. `db.collectionName.findOne()`:查询一个集合中的一条数据。
6. `db.collectionName.insertOne()`:向一个集合中插入一条数据。
7. `db.collectionName.insertMany()`:向一个集合中插入多条数据。
8. `db.collectionName.updateOne()`:更新一个集合中的一条数据。
9. `db.collectionName.updateMany()`:更新一个集合中的多条数据。
10. `db.collectionName.deleteOne()`:删除一个集合中的一条数据。
11. `db.collectionName.deleteMany()`:删除一个集合中的多条数据。
12. `db.collectionName.drop()`:删除一个集合。
13. `db.dropDatabase()`:删除一个数据库。
这些命令可以帮助你管理和操作MongoDB数据库。如果你想了解更多的命令,请参考MongoDB的官方文档。
相关问题
mongodb常用命令大全
以下是一些常用的 MongoDB 命令:
1. `use <database>`:切换到指定的数据库。
2. `show dbs`:显示所有数据库。
3. `show collections`:显示当前数据库中的所有集合。
4. `db.createCollection("<collection>")`:创建一个新的集合。
5. `db.<collection>.insertOne(<document>)`:在指定集合中插入一条文档。
6. `db.<collection>.insertMany(<documents>)`:在指定集合中插入多条文档。
7. `db.<collection>.find()`:查询指定集合中的所有文档。
8. `db.<collection>.findOne(<query>)`:查询符合条件的第一条文档。
9. `db.<collection>.updateOne(<filter>, <update>)`:更新符合条件的第一条文档。
10. `db.<collection>.updateMany(<filter>, <update>)`:更新符合条件的所有文档。
11. `db.<collection>.deleteOne(<query>)`:删除符合条件的第一条文档。
12. `db.<collection>.deleteMany(<query>)`:删除符合条件的所有文档。
13. `db.<collection>.countDocuments(<query>)`:统计符合条件的文档数量。
14. `db.<collection>.aggregate(<pipeline>)`:使用聚合管道进行数据聚合操作。
这只是一些常用命令的示例,MongoDB 还有更多复杂和高级的命令可供使用。你可以查阅 MongoDB 官方文档以获取更详细的信息。
mongodb命令语句
MongoDB是一个NoSQL数据库,支持通过命令行进行操作。以下是一些常用的MongoDB命令语句:
1. 连接到MongoDB服务器:mongo
2. 切换到指定的数据库:use 数据库名
3. 显示当前数据库中的所有集合:show collections
4. 插入一条文档到指定的集合:db.集合名.insertOne({key:value})
5. 查询指定集合中的所有文档:db.集合名.find()
6. 查询指定集合中符合条件的文档:db.集合名.find({key:value})
7. 更新符合条件的文档:db.集合名.updateOne({key:value}, {$set:{key:newValue}})
8. 删除符合条件的文档:db.集合名.deleteOne({key:value})
以上命令只是MongoDB常用命令的一部分,更多操作请参考MongoDB官方文档。